Factors Influencing Drywall Costs



When it comes to drywall costs, several essential variables play a substantial role in figuring out the last cost.

Initially, the size of your project directly affects the price; bigger areas need more products and labor, resulting in higher expenditures.

Next off, the type of drywall you choose can influence rates. As an example, conventional drywall is usually less costly than specialized options like moisture-resistant or fire-rated drywall.

Labor expenses also differ based upon your location and the complexity of the installation. If your task involves intricate layouts or calls for additional preparation, you can anticipate to pay even more. In addition, if you're collaborating with an experienced professional, their knowledge may come at a premium yet can save you cash in the long run via quality work.

Do not forget possible expenses expenses, such as permits or disposal costs, which can add to your overall costs. Ultimately, market problems, including material schedule and need, can fluctuate and influence costs. By maintaining these factors in mind and reviewing your certain demands with contractors, you'll gain a clearer understanding of what to anticipate concerning drywall costs.

Common Rates Frameworks



Understanding how drywall prices is structured can assist you budget plan successfully for your task. Many drywall contractors bill based upon the square video footage of the location to be covered. https://residential-painters-near34443.ziblogs.com/30098409/ideal-practices-for-choosing-knowledgeable-painters-for-the-exterior-of-your-home-on-your-upcoming-project 'll commonly locate costs varying from $1.50 to $3.50 per square foot, depending upon elements like worldly quality and labor know-how.



Some contractors may likewise supply a per-sheet price, which typically drops in between $10 and $15 per drywall sheet (4x8 feet). If you're dealing with a larger task, you might locate that professionals are open to working out mass discount rates.

Along with common rates, watch out for pricing variants based upon the task's intricacy. As an example, if your wall surfaces require complex styles or you require to install drywall in hard-to-reach areas, expect to pay a costs.

It's also worth thinking about whether the quote includes completing, such as taping, mudding, and sanding, as this can dramatically influence the total cost.
